verbena \verbe"na\, n. l. see vervain. bot.
   a genus of herbaceous plants of which several species are
   extensively cultivated for the great beauty of their flowers;
   vervain.
   1913 webster

   note: verbena, or vervain, was used by the greeks, the
         romans, and the druids, in their sacred rites.
         --brewer.
         1913 webster

   essence of verbena, oil of verbena, a perfume prepared
      from the lemon verbena; also, a similar perfume properly
      called grass oil. see grass oil, under grass.

   lemon verbena, or sweet verbena, a shrubby verbenaceous
      plant lippia citriodora, with narrow leaves which
      exhale a pleasant, lemonlike fragrance when crushed.

verbena
     n : any of numerous tropical or subtropical american plants of
         the genus verbena grown for their showy spikes of
         variously colored flowers syn: vervain
